TitleRelease of an annuity by Mr de Thoms; 3 Dec. 1735
Date3 December 1735
Extent1 membrane
LevelItem/file
Content DescriptionFirst Party: William, Duke of Portland.

Second Party: Hon. Frederick de Thoms of Golden Square, Westminster.

Third Party: John Grimston of Bridlington, Yorkshire, Esq.

Release and quit claim by (2) to (3), the purchaser from (1) of the manor of Thwing, Yorkshire, of an annuity of £420, secured on Thwing and other estates of (1).

Endorsed as supposed to be a counterpart of the release but not executed and delivered up by order of (2), Sept. 1742.
